Hi dispatch,

Quick heads-up on the Marvale Council tender — the sealed bid envelope for the Northgate depot contract has to be at their procurement office before noon Thursday, no exceptions. Torben from legal sealed it this morning and it's in the lockbox at reception. Please put your most reliable driver on this one; a late bid means we're out of the running entirely. The hand-over instruction below must be followed exactly.

drop instructions, hahip-badug: the quenox ralath courier leaves the kaseth fraiel rusiel tameth belys istdor ralion giliel ledger at gate 7830 under passcode 165413

**Key ceremony checklist — item 7 (Quillbarn handlers)**

Before signing, pre-warm the Quillbarn serverless handlers. Cold starts add 4–6s to the attestation callback; the ceremony window at Verro Labs is 90s, so a cold handler can fail the whole run. Trigger three dummy invocations per region, confirm warm-pool count ≥2 in the Larkspur dashboard, then proceed. Do not start the ceremony if any handler shows cold in the last 10 minutes. Once warm state is confirmed, the recovery passphrase goes directly below this line.

strongbox words: druvan-lamys-eliius-jorax-istox-soreth-ulays-gilix-ralix-oliiel-norwyn-casvan-praius

# Service Accounts: String Extraction

The `extract-i18n` script pulls translatable strings from all Bramblewick repos and pushes them to the Glossa service. It runs under the `i18n-extractor` service account. Do not run it under your personal account; Glossa rate-limits individual users aggressively. The account has write access to the staging catalog only. Set the token in your shell before invoking the script. The current staging token is below.

API key for kahap-kafog: zpat15_6qzxZ7YR8aDwjmp

Onboarding: telemetry compression on Fawnbridge

Security reviewer note: the Fawnbridge agents compress telemetry payloads with a dictionary-trained codec before encryption, never after — ordering matters for our threat model. Compression ratios are logged but payload contents are not. To audit the encrypted sample archive used in compression benchmarks, you will need access to the sealed test store. Its recovery passphrase is provided below.

strongbox words: raldor-eliir-lamael